An Overview of this Unique Istrian Coast Adventure

For anyone craving a more intimate, self-directed experience on the sea, this boat rental in Medulin offers just that. The vessel itself is a compact 5 meters, equipped with a reliable Suzuki 6hp engine—more than enough power for exploring the coastline’s calmer waters. No license? No problem. The team at LUKS Rent a Boat-Medulin provides a detailed briefing on how to operate the vessel, highlighting the best spots for swimming, relaxing, or exploring.
The price of $235 for your entire group covers gasoline, equipment, insurance, and safety gear, making it a straightforward, transparent deal. You can expect to spend a day navigating at your own pace, with the freedom to visit secluded beaches, caves, and tiny islands like Levan and Ceja, famous for their quiet charm and stunning scenery.

What’s Included and What’s Not
Included are the boat, engine, gasoline, safety gear, and insurance—everything needed for a worry-free adventure. The only extras to consider are meals, drinks, and transportation to the meeting point, which is a short walk from parking.
Timing and Group Size
The activity is designed for a full day, giving you plenty of time to explore, swim, and relax. The group size of up to 6 people offers intimacy and flexibility, ideal for families or small groups looking for a personalized experience.
What to Bring and What to Keep in Mind
To make your day on the water as comfortable as possible, pack a hat, swimwear, camera, sunscreen, snacks, and water. Remember, smoking and littering are not allowed, helping keep the environment pristine.
While no boat license is necessary, a basic comfort with water and a non-seasick constitution are advisable. The reviews highlight that guides give comprehensive instructions, but a bit of familiarity with being on the water always helps.

FAQ
Do I need a boat license to rent this boat?
No, a license is not required. The team provides a detailed briefing to ensure you know how to operate the boat safely.
What equipment is included?
The rental includes safety gear like life vests, anchors, ropes, ladders, a sunroof for shade, and insurance.
Is gasoline included in the price?
Yes, gasoline is included, so there are no extra fuel costs during your trip.
How long is the rental?
It’s a full-day experience, allowing plenty of time to explore and enjoy the coastline at your own pace.
Can I visit islands and caves?
Absolutely. The boat is perfect for exploring hidden bays, cliffs, caves, and islands like Levan and Ceja.
What should I bring?
Bring a hat, swimwear, camera, sunscreen, snacks, water, and any personal items for comfort and safety.
Is it suitable for children?
Yes, but children should be over 3 years old. Always supervise young children and be mindful of water safety.
Are there any restrictions?
Smoking and littering are not allowed. The experience is not suitable for non-swimmers or those prone to seasickness.
Where do I meet the provider?
At a parking spot in Medulin, about a 10-minute walk from the paid parking area. Detailed instructions are provided after booking.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ility if travel plans shift.
